get frying pan out
high heat
put a small pat of butter in the pan
put ramen in butter
wait til sizzling then put a bit of water in the pan
repeat pouring VERY LITTLE watter int he pan and letting the noodles soak it up and soften
as it softens up pour a little of the seasoning packet into the noodles (too much and it will be way way too seasoned)

small amount of water usually around one cup, less if pot permits

bring to a boil

add cayanne pepper, seasoning, and red pepper flakes

drop in noodles, flip when soft

(optional, crack open an egg and cook with noodles)

continue cooking until most of water is gone

Enjoy

For beef ramen at least, I boil the water, put the noodle block in, and wait until the noodles are tender. I then drain the water, grab a big can of beef stew from the cupboard, pour it over the noodles, and then add the little flavor packet. Then I put the pot back on the stove and stir the stew and noodles together while the stew warms up. Once the stew/noodle mix is good and hot I pour it in a nice big bowl and eat it.
